You should be able to get a good used motor from Ebay for about $35.00. If you are patient and wait until summer comes along it can be had for less. You can also sell your broken motor believe it or not. Many of the Lego 9V trains don't need the center pin to operate correctly, such as the 4563, 4559, etc.
